Silicon Laboratories Inc.
Flow detection with quadrature demodulation

Last updated:

Abstract:

A transmitter generates programmable upstream and downstream signal pulses for transmission through a fluid whose flow rate is being measured. A receiver receives the upstream and downstream signal pulses and stores digital representations of the pulses. A multiple pass algorithm such as a time domain windowing function and/or an algorithm that equalizes amplitude operates on the stored digital representations prior to demodulation. A quadrature demodulator generates in-phase and quadrature components of the digital representations and an arctangent function using the in-phase and quadrature components determines angles associated with the upstream and downstream signal pulses. The difference between the upstream and downstream angles, from which a difference in time of flight between the upstream and downstream signal pulses can be derived, is used to determine flow rate.

Status:
Grant
Type:

Utility

Filling date:

15 Sep 2017

Issue date:

28 Jul 2020